What companies run services between Bellevue, WA, USA and Sedro-Woolley, WA, USA?

Amtrak operates a train from Seattle to Mount Vernon Amtrak Station twice daily. Tickets cost $18–45 and the journey takes 1h 32m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Bellevue Transit Center Bay 4 to Sedro Woolley Park and Ride via Everett Station and Chuckanut P&R in around 4h 24m.
